About Capital India (CIFL)

Capital India is an NSE-listed company operating in the Finance sector, within the Non Banking Financial Company (NBFC) industry (ISIN INE345H01024). This page brings together the quantitative research signals our models compute for CIFL: a model-estimated 1-day, 5-day and 21-day return outlook, momentum and trend indicators, institutional-activity context derived from observed trading flows, a snapshot of valuation and quality fundamentals, and the instrument's Sharia-compliance status. All figures are produced by statistical models from historical data and are intended for research and educational purposes.

To read the page, treat the model-estimated return outlook as a relative ranking signal rather than a forecast of price — higher scores reflect stronger model-estimated momentum and trend alignment, not a target or guarantee. The momentum and trend indicators describe how Capital India's recent price action compares with its own history, while the fundamentals and institutional-activity context add longer-horizon and flow-based perspective.
